基于数据挖掘模型的高压输电线系统故障诊断

摘    要:在大多数故障诊断系统中,由于诊断所依据的实时信息在其形成和传递过程中都有可能产生信息的畸变,从而导致故障诊断结果的错误。文中提出利用基于粗糙集理论的数据挖掘模型来处理实时输入信息的畸变和实现输电线系统的故障诊断,它是依据粗糙集定性分析能力对知识域的数据集进行分析,粗糙集的约简是通过遗传算法求取。还给出了构造测试样本的理论准则,从而使检验故障诊断系统的容错性能具有保证和真正的实用价值。通过仿真测试证明,基于数据挖掘模型的故障诊断与基于神经网络模型的故障诊断相比,具有更高的容错性能。

关 键 词:输电线系统    故障诊断    容错性能    数据挖掘    粗糙集    遗传算法

A NEW DATA MINING APPROACH FOR FAULT DIAGNOSIS OF HIGH VOLTAGE TRANSMISSION LINE BASED ON ROUGH SET THEORY

Abstract:In most practical application of fault diagnosis system ,misjudgem ent may be caused by real- time information distorted in the process of generation and transfer.This paper presents rough set RS based data mining m ethod to deal with distorted inform ation and to im plem ent the fault diagnosis of HV transm ission line system HVTL S .In this approach,the qualitative analysis ability of RS is used to analyze knowledge region data set and the reductions of RS are solved by a genetic algorithm GA .At same time,this paper proposes the criterion to build testing sam ples,in order to get the assurance of fault tolerance perform ance of tested diagnosis system and have practical application potential of studied system .The higher fault tolerance perform ance of the proposed approach is confirmed through the com parison with that of NN- model based fault diagnosis system.
Keywords:transmission line system  fault diagnosis  fault tolerance performance  data mining  rough set  genetic algorithm
